Critical Scuba Mask
A quality scuba mask is an essential component of any diver's gear. It operates as the viewport into the marine domain, permitting divers to experience the dynamic sea life and magnificent underwater vistas. An appropriately fitted mask produces a secure seal, eliminating leaks that can interfere with the diving experience. The lens should provide clear visibility, often made from tempered glass for durability. Divers ought to also assess the mask's capacity; a compact-volume design facilitates easier water clearing and superior pressure balancing. Furthermore, a well-designed strap and silicone seal improve the total fit, reducing discomfort during extended dives. Finally, acquiring a superior scuba mask substantially elevates the diving journey, establishing it as a necessary device for new and seasoned divers both.
Ergonomic Fins
Well-fitting fins are crucial for improving a diver's experience beneath the surface. They allow for efficient movement through water, enabling divers to save energy and increase their time underwater. Fins are available in numerous designs, including split-fin and closed-heel options, accommodating different preferences and conditions. A snug fit is essential; fins that are too tight can lead to discomfort, while loose fins may impede propulsion. Material also is important, with options ranging from soft rubber to stiffer composites, each delivering distinct performance characteristics. Divers should assess their diving style, whether it be leisurely exploration or energetic activities. Finally, purchasing a pair of properly-fitted, appropriately-sized fins can significantly elevate the efficiency and enjoyment of any dive adventure.

Available Snorkel Types
Snorkels are available in different varieties, all created to accommodate diverse diving requirements and tastes. A conventional snorkel includes a simple tube design, enabling divers to respire while remaining face-down in the water. Following this, the semi-dry design features a splash guard to limit water ingress, which makes it perfect for rough water situations. The sealed snorkel, fitted with a valve at the top, blocks the tube opening when submerged, blocking water entry entirely, perfect for novice divers or those who prefer less hassle. Furthermore, adjustable snorkels, usually including a bendable section, provide easy storage options, while purpose-built snorkels, such as those with built-in cameras or additional accessories, cater to specific activities. Every variety improves the snorkeling experience in special ways.
Upkeep Recommendations for Extended Life
To ensure the longevity of a dependable snorkel, routine maintenance is essential. After each use, it is necessary to rinse the snorkel in fresh water to remove sand, salt, and other particles. Proper drying stops mold and mildew, which can degrade the material. Examine the mouthpiece and purge valve periodically for any signs of wear or damage; replacing these components as needed helps maintaining functionality. Moreover, storing the snorkel in a cool, dry place away from direct sunlight prolongs its lifespan. Avoid using harsh chemicals for cleaning, as they can degrade the material. By following these maintenance practices, snorkel enthusiasts can ascertain their gear remains in top condition for many memorable underwater expeditions.
Buoyancy Control System (BCD)
The Buoyancy Control Device (BCD) functions as a crucial component of diving equipment, offering divers with the ability to control their buoyancy underwater. This versatile device fills or empties to enable divers attain neutral buoyancy, ensuring they neither sink nor float uncontrollably. BCDs are fitted with numerous features, including adjustable straps, integrated weight systems, and multiple D-rings for attaching accessories. Divers can select from jacket-style and back-inflate designs, based on their comfort and style preferences. A properly fitted BCD improves overall diving experience by allowing for easier movement and stability while exploring underwater environments. Furthermore, it plays a essential role in safety during ascents and descents, making it invaluable for both novice and experienced divers alike.
Dive Computer
Dive computers are essential tools for contemporary scuba divers, supplying real-time information about depth, time, and nitrogen levels during underwater excursions. These devices enable divers to monitor their ascent and descent rates, maintaining safety and preventing decompression sickness. With several models available, divers can choose between wrist-mounted or console-integrated computers, serving personal preferences and diving styles. Most dive computers feature accessible interfaces and can log multiple dives while calculating no-decompression limits. Moreover, many models include features such as air integration, which tracks remaining tank pressure, and alarm systems that alert divers to critical changes. All in all, a dive computer is a crucial piece of gear that increases safety and improves the diving experience.

Temperature Requirements
How do you choose between a wetsuit and a drysuit for scuba diving? The decision fundamentally rests on water temperature and personal comfort. Wetsuits are excellent for warmer waters, supplying thermal protection through a layer of water trapped between the suit and the skin, which increases in temperature with body heat. They are generally made from neoprene and are flexible, enabling ease of movement. On the other hand, drysuits are built for colder environments, keeping the diver fully dry by implementing an airtight seal. This provides greater insulation, as divers can wear thermal layers underneath. Understanding the diving conditions and personal endurance of cold is critical in making the right choice, eventually enriching the overall diving experience.

Fit & Comfort
Proper fit and comfort are essential to the effectiveness of both wetsuits and drysuits during diving. A properly-fitted wetsuit offers thermal insulation by trapping water between the suit and the skin, which heats up during the dive. In contrast, drysuits establish an air pocket that keeps divers dry and insulated, demanding a different fit to avoid air bubbles and guarantee proper movement. Divers need to consider body shape and size when choosing a suit, as poor fit can result in discomfort and diminished mobility underwater. Furthermore, suit thickness affects flexibility; thicker materials provide more insulation but may limit movement. Therefore, finding the right balance of fit, comfort, and functionality is critical for an enjoyable and safe diving experience.

How Frequently Should I Service My Scuba Gear?
Scuba gear needs to be serviced every year, no matter the frequency of use. Consistent maintenance secures reliability and safety throughout diving activities. Moreover, when gear undergoes intensive use or develops issues, maintenance should be performed more often to avoid possible hazards.
How Do I Best Clean My Scuba Gear After Use?
To properly clean scuba gear after use, rinse it completely in fresh water, giving special attention to zippers and valves. Dry it by hanging in a well-ventilated, shaded area, keeping away from direct sunlight to prevent damage.
